Music Promotion: A Step-by-Step Guide for Artists
Getting your tracks heard requires a organized promotion approach . Here's a straightforward step-by-step guide to help artists navigate the challenging world of music promotion. First, establish a solid online identity – that includes creating profiles on popular social sites like Spotify, Apple Music, Instagram, and TikTok. Next, create compelling assets – think engaging videos, excellent images, and interesting stories that showcase your distinct artistry. Engage your audience directly – reply to messages , host contests, and build a fanbase . Consider investing resources to targeted advertising on platforms like Facebook and Instagram to reach a larger audience . Finally, regularly seek press exposure by providing your songs to blogs, publications , and radio channels.

Effective Music Marketing Tactics on a Small Fund
Getting your tracks noticed doesn't demand a massive advertising campaign . There are loads of smart audio promotion techniques you can utilize without exceeding the bank . Prioritizing on natural visibility is vital. Consider creating a dynamic online brand through consistent posts on social media . Connecting with your listeners is paramount . Here's a brief summary at a some possibilities:
- Leverage platforms for costless material .
- Reach out to nearby publications for likely reviews.
- Design captivating imagery to improve your online brand.
- Consider audio submission platforms that provide free opportunities .
- Work with other musicians to increase your audience .
Remember that persistence is completely important for long-term impact.
